Pittsburgh Pirates @ Philadelphia Phillies

1962-09-01 Β· Night game Β· Shibe Park Β· Att: 8297 Β· 2:53

Pittsburgh Pirates defeated Philadelphia Phillies 7–6. Pittsburgh Pirates put up 3 in the 6th. Tom Sturdivant earned the win and Roy Face picked up the save.
